Need Help?

If your struggling challenges with both mental health and substance use, the SAMHSA National Support Line is here to guide you. You can contact them 24/7 at 1-800-662-HELP (4357).

The experienced counselors on the helpline are accessible to give anonymous support. They can refer you with regional resources and data about check here available services.

Getting help

If you're feeling overwhelmed or going through a tough time, know that you're not alone. Crisis Text Line offers free, confidential support 24/7 via text message. Just send a message to 741741 and connect with a trained crisis counselor who can provide guidance. Whether you're facing anxiety, depression, troubles, or any other challenge, Crisis Text Line is there to listen without judgment and help you find resources.
